It’s been wonderful of late to enjoy the Inspector Maigret series of books ; a consummate stylist, Simenon moved the genre on from its progenitors efforts ,such as Edgar Allan Poe//Conan Doyle, into the modern format we so enjoy now especially redolent in the work of Mankell re Wallender and Camilleri re Montalbano…If any budding writer wants to learn pace and structure, you cannot do better than read a Maigret !...David Hare’s wonderful appreciation is worth reading to understand Simenon’s influence…
